Managing Serviceguard 12th Edition, March 2006

Contents
6
Cluster Lock Information .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 155
Cluster Configuration Parameters .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 156
Cluster Configuration Worksheet .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 162
Package Configuration Planning .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 164
Logical Volume and File System Planning .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 164
Planning VERITAS Cluster Volume Manager and Cluster File System. . . . . . . . . 165
Parameters for Configuring EMS Resources.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 168
Planning for Expansion .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 169
Choosing Switching and Failover Behavior.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 169
Package Configuration File Parameters .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 170
Package Control Script Variables .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 180
5. Building an HA Cluster Configuration
Preparing Your Systems .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 189
Understanding Where Files Are Located .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 189
Editing Security Files .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 190
Access Roles .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 193
Defining Name Resolution Services.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 198
Creating Mirrors of Root Logical Volumes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 200
Choosing Cluster Lock Disks .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 202
Ensuring Consistency of Kernel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. 203
Enabling the Network Time Protocol .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 203
Tuning Network and Kernel Parameters .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 203
Preparing for Changes in Cluster Size .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 205
Setting up the Quorum Server .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 206
Installing the Quorum Server .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 206
Running the Quorum Server .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 207
Installing Serviceguard .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 208
Creating the Storage Infrastructure and Filesystems with LVM and VxVM . . . . . . 209
Creating a Storage Infrastructure with LVM .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 209
Creating a Storage Infrastructure with VxVM .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 218
Configuring the Cluster .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 224
Using Serviceguard Manager to Configure the Cluster . . . . . . . . . . . . . . . . . . . . . . 224
Using Serviceguard Commands to Configure the Cluster . . . . . . . . . . . . . . . . . . . . 225
Verifying the Cluster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 235
Distributing the Binary Configuration File .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 237